我能够通过以下脚本远程连接到域控制器,但之后我想运行命令disable-ADAccount
,Get-ADUser
但出现错误
Get-ADUser : The server has rejected the client credentials.
如何在单个脚本文件中调用活动目录命令?
$password = ConvertTo-SecureString "Password" -AsPlainText -Force
$cred= New-Object System.Management.Automation.PSCredential ("Lab\dcadmin", $password)
Enter-PSSession -ComputerName dc-01 -Port 5985 -Credential $cred
答案1
尝试以下操作:在加入相关域的计算机上,右键单击 Powershell 开始菜单图标或快捷方式,然后选择“以管理员身份运行”。输入域管理员帐户的凭据。然后尝试 Powershell 命令。它们应该在域管理员帐户的上下文中运行,并且您应该不会遇到授权问题。
请注意,如果您使用本地管理员帐户登录到已加入域的计算机,则此操作可能不起作用,因为当您选择“以管理员身份运行”时,它将以本地管理员身份运行,而不会提示输入凭据。请以非管理员用户或域管理员身份登录到计算机。